On Wed 26-07-17 11:53:38, Michal Hocko wrote:
> On Mon 17-07-17 15:28:01, Mike Kravetz wrote:
> > Use the common definitions from hugetlb_encode.h header file for
> > encoding hugetlb size definitions in shmget system call flags. In
> > addition, move these definitions to the from the internal to user
> > (uapi) header file.
>
> s@to the from@from@
>
> >
> > Suggested-by: Matthew Wilcox <willy@infradead.org>
> > Signed-off-by: Mike Kravetz <mike.kravetz@oracle.com>
>
> with s@HUGETLB_FLAG_ENCODE__16GB@HUGETLB_FLAG_ENCODE_16GB@
>
> Acked-by: Michal Hocko <mhocko@suse.com>
Btw. man page mentions only 2MB and 1GB, we should document others and
note that each arch might support only subset of them
> > +#define MAP_HUGE_512KB HUGETLB_FLAG_ENCODE_512KB
> > +#define MAP_HUGE_1MB HUGETLB_FLAG_ENCODE_1MB
> > +#define MAP_HUGE_2MB HUGETLB_FLAG_ENCODE_2MB
> > +#define MAP_HUGE_8MB HUGETLB_FLAG_ENCODE_8MB
> > +#define MAP_HUGE_16MB HUGETLB_FLAG_ENCODE_16MB
> > +#define MAP_HUGE_1GB HUGETLB_FLAG_ENCODE_1GB
> > +#define MAP_HUGE_16GB HUGETLB_FLAG_ENCODE__16GB
